Would you score an opposing mortgage for the a mobile domestic?
Zero, you cannot rating an other mortgage on a cellular family, you could probably be eligible for a reverse financial if you’re inside a made home-built shortly after Summer fifteen, 1976. You to definitely big date is key: Given that terms “manufactured home” and “mobile household” usually are utilized interchangeably, this new U.S. Service out-of Property and you can Metropolitan Innovation (HUD) failed to begin regulating warehouse-depending property until 1976. Thus, cellular homes based just before then may not be eligible for financial support just like the they will not satisfy construction and you will coverage guidance oriented by the HUD for are formulated home.
Appointment these pointers is especially important when you’re looking to get the most famous sorts of opposite mortgage getting a created household, a house Guarantee Conversion Home loan (HECM) supported by the newest Government Homes Administration (FHA) to safeguard both lenders and customers.

How exactly to get an opposite financial on the a made family
- Satisfy eligibility and you will possessions standards: Your house should fulfill particular FHA conditions which cover exactly how if in case it actually was dependent, including after June fifteen, 1976. As borrower, you will need to see certain ages, guarantee, monetary and you may residency requirements.
- Talk with a good HUD approved counselor: The specialist will explain to you just how much the loan will set you back as well as how an opposite financial might apply at your finances. Legally, the therapist is additionally needed to take you step-by-step through any potential selection so you’re able to good HECM, as well as help you examine the expenses various contrary mortgage loans, such as those given by private lenders, otherwise certain county and you can state agencies.
- Pick an effective HUD-accepted financial: You’ll want to run an enthusiastic HUD-recognized bank to help you be eligible for new HECM opposite financial.
- Has actually a property assessment: A home appraisal away from a licensed a single payment loan residential property appraiser offers your a completely independent view of your are formulated residence’s well worth and ensure you aren’t borrowing over the home is worth. New assessment and determines how much you’ll be able to shell out during the financial charges.
- Determine how we want to found payment: Because the you may be experiencing their house’s guarantee as opposed to credit money to fund your house, you are getting repayments, unlike which makes them. You might choose to get this fee come once the a lump share, a monthly shipping, otherwise repaid across the a particular identity (such as for example a flat number of days) or due to a personal line of credit.

An inexpensive replacement for a HELOC. A property guarantee credit line (HELOC) allows you to make use of the collateral you own of your property, nonetheless it still need to make monthly premiums to the lent money, a cost one to particular retirees may possibly not be able to manage.
Upfront and continuing charge. Just like a timeless financial, your opposite home loan will come with additional can cost you, particularly lender and repair fees and you will home loan insurance rates.
Insurance premiums apply. Additionally need to pay a first financial top you to was 2% of one’s residence’s well worth along with an annual home loan insurance advanced (MIP) that’s 0.5% of your own loan amount.
Differing desire costs. An opposing home loan always boasts a changeable rate of interest, which means that the interest rate put into your loan equilibrium every month is also change. If the prices rise, you’ll end up leftover with faster collateral of your property.
No immediate tax deduction. Instead of antique home loan interest, the eye you have to pay on an other financial can not be deducted on your yearly income tax come back if you don’t completely pay back new loan.
Installment may be needed very early. If your resident moves, dies otherwise does not shell out homeowners insurance or possessions income tax, the mortgage could need to become paid off sooner than asked, perhaps getting a monetary strain on the citizen or to the heirs. For the a terrible instance circumstances, it might trigger an other financial foreclosure.
